  • The White House recently announced plans to boost Internet routing security in the US through better RPKI coverage. So how does RPKI help secure BGP? How easy is it to boost coverage on a national level? And what's the future potential of the infrastructure? Our guest Tim Bruijnzeels shares his views.
    Tim is Principal Software Engineer for RPKI at the RIPE NCC and has worked in standards development and software implementation around RPKI for well over a decade. He talked to us about where RPKI is at today, how governments can and have aided its adoption, and how work being done on ASPA and BGPsec promise a more secure future for the Internet.
